Russian army loses 850 troops in day in war against Ukraine
The total combat losses of Russian troops from February 24, 2022, to November 19, 2025, in the war against Ukraine amount to approximately 1,161,230 people, including 850 people over the past day.
This is stated in a report by the General Staff of the Armed Forces of Ukraine on Facebook, according to Ukrinform.
The Russian army also lost 11,356 (+1) tanks, 23,595 (+1) armored combat vehicles, 34,511 (+12) artillery systems, 1,546 (+1) MLRS, 1,247 (+0) air defense systems, aircraft – 428 (+0), helicopters – 347 (+0), tactical-level UAVs – 82,086 (+293), cruise missiles – 3,940 (+0), ships/boats – 28 (+0), submarines – 1 (+0), vehicles and tankers – 67,635 (+56), special equipment – 4,001 (+1).
The data is being verified.
As reported by Ukrinform, on November 18, as of 22:00, there were 150 combat clashes between the Ukrainian Defense Forces and Russian invaders on the front line, almost a third of them in the Pokrovsk direction.
